Meeting the Parents<br />

Where cotton he would grow would know it’s weave<br />

To the vale twixt Pendle & Hambledon,<br />

Carlton Dillinger rail’d his Christmas leave,<br />

Stept into an alien environ;<br />

Ah! thence she stood<br />

Like some broad from the farms,<br />

Countenance calm & good, his daughter in her arms.<br />

She led him thro those slummish rows,<br />

Bubbling in community,<br />

Where cloth cap, cobbles & torn clothes<br />

Workʹd hardest for victory,<br />

On the front door‐step stood ‘er Rose<br />

Waiting with ‘er Charlie,<br />

Glowing in his grand‐paternal summer,<br />

“Yer may be a Yank but yer a Sumner!”<br />

Despite six years of hardship past<br />

Christmas found the Sumners,<br />

War’s awful blast over at last<br />

&, to top their dinners,<br />

“I’ve bin ter Flossy Bennets fer a pound o’ bananas!”<br />

Burnley<br />

Christmas Day<br />

1945<br />

Friends & Family<br />

Across the dusty bush the long ways wind,<br />

Inside the bus young Danny thought of ‘things,’<br />

His best mate, Slater, mainly on his mind,<br />

The driver drawl’d, “Welcome to Alice Springs!”<br />

Where whites minglʹd<br />

With Aboriginee,<br />

Along his spine tingled a questing energy.<br />

He bumm’d a lift in Richie’s Ute<br />

& hurtl’d thro the outback,<br />

Neath powd’ry wheels pink lizards shoot<br />

As a road soon turn’d to track,<br />

Tween rusted shears & gnarly boot<br />

They park’d by Slater’s shack,<br />

“G’day,” said Bruce as he stept from the truck,<br />

Dan shook not human hand, but shook a hook.<br />

They spent the evening downing beer<br />

& reminiscing Shane,<br />

The stars appear, they toast a cheer,<br />

“In sunshine, wind or rain<br />

He ran those bastards ragged!” “That’s my boy!” but private<br />

pain.<br />

Australia<br />

1949
